Jean Paccagnan, the designer of this pattern, says it best! "Full instructions, photos, and master template pages to make a structured fabric bowl or basket using English ‘Pellon’ Piecing techniques! An ideal project to hand sew anywhere. Showcase fabrics you love, use up scraps, match a quilt top, or fussy cut unique combinations while making a handy container to hold bits & bobs (like keys, coins, jewelry), supplies, gift items, projects, and more. The Prosperity Bowl is the third bowl pattern in my fabric bowl series. It has a wide hexagon base and lower, curvier side panels. These bowls are so much fun to personalize, make as gifts, or to sell at craft or quilt markets. Master templates for five different size bowls from small to supersize are included. All you need is some fabric, stabilizer, cardstock or transparency film, a small glue stick, ultra fine-line pens, sewing thread, a sewing needle, and scissors!
